Subject: [PATCH v2] mm/migrate_device: do not access pgmap for non zone device pages
Date: Fri, 21 Feb 2025 12:27:49 +1100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20250221012749.506513-1-balbirs@nvidia.com> (raw)

page_pgmap() is referenced before checking if the page is a zone device
page and this triggers the warning in page_pgmap().  Refactor the code to
use the helper function after relevant checks.

diff --git a/mm/migrate_device.c b/mm/migrate_device.c
index 6771893d4601..7d0d64f67cdf 100644
--- a/mm/migrate_device.c
+++ b/mm/migrate_device.c
@@ -153,14 +153,17 @@ static int migrate_vma_collect_pmd(pmd_t *pmdp,
 				goto next;
 			}
 			page = vm_normal_page(migrate->vma, addr, pte);
-			pgmap = page_pgmap(page);
 			if (page && !is_zone_device_page(page) &&
-			    !(migrate->flags & MIGRATE_VMA_SELECT_SYSTEM))
-				goto next;
-			else if (page && is_device_coherent_page(page) &&
-			    (!(migrate->flags & MIGRATE_VMA_SELECT_DEVICE_COHERENT) ||
-			     pgmap->owner != migrate->pgmap_owner))
+			    !(migrate->flags & MIGRATE_VMA_SELECT_SYSTEM)) {
 				goto next;
+			} else if (page && is_device_coherent_page(page)) {
+				pgmap = page_pgmap(page);
+
+				if (!(migrate->flags &
+					MIGRATE_VMA_SELECT_DEVICE_COHERENT) ||
+					pgmap->owner != migrate->pgmap_owner)
+					goto next;
+			}
 			mpfn = migrate_pfn(pfn) | MIGRATE_PFN_MIGRATE;
 			mpfn |= pte_write(pte) ? MIGRATE_PFN_WRITE : 0;
 		}
